Compared with these issues raised by the Ministry of Household Affairs, Zhu Yunwen is worried about another issue:

Bad money drives out good money.

This is an economics problem, which means that when two currencies with different actual values ​​but unchanged legal ratios are circulated in a country at the same time, bad currencies with low actual values ​​will flood the market, while good coins with high actual values ​​will flood the market. , but will be gradually expelled.

Give a simple example:

A person has ten-yuan banknotes and ten-yuan coins in his hand. The coins are scattered, heavy, and inconvenient to carry, so the coins are regarded as bad currency. When spending money to buy something, people tend to spend their coins first.

As a result, coins flow into the market, while paper money remains in hand. There are more coins and less paper money in the market, and this means that bad money drives out good money.

In the same way, if the new version of the Ming Dynasty treasure banknotes and the old version of the Ming Dynasty treasure banknotes are circulated at the same time, then because the new version of the Ming Dynasty treasure banknotes are "new" and well-made, people will put them away and save them, and then spend the old version of the Ming Dynasty treasure banknotes first. By that time, the old version of Ming Dynasty banknotes will still be prevalent among the people.

There are two bills in a wallet, one is wrinkled and one is brand new. The one that is spent first and enters the market first is most likely a wrinkled "bad currency".
